Cold Start Injector: Description and Operation

Cold Start Injector:





NOTE: Only certain models are equipped with a cold start injector.

PURPOSE
At cold start, a separate cold start injector ensures that enough evaporated fuel reaches the combustion chamber for improved cold starting performance.

LOCATION
The injector is located in the intake manifold.

CONSTRUCTION
The cold start injector consists of a fuel filter (screen) and a solenoid valve. The solenoid valve opens when energized and closes when without current.


OPERATION
When the cold start injector is in operation, additional fuel is injected into the intake manifold. It is controlled by the fuel injection ECU. The ECU energizes the injector when the coolant temperature (temperature sensor signal) is below -15°C (5°F) and when engine RPM (RPM signal from ignition ECU) is below 900.

SIGNAL
The signal sent from the fuel injection ECU is an ON/OFF voltage.
